typedef enum {
    InverterDevInform_Simple = 0,   // 0x00
    InverterDevInform_All = 1,      // 0x01
    //GridOnProFilePara = 2,        // 0x02
    //HardWareConfig = 3,           // 0x03
    //SimpleCalibrationPara = 4,    // 0x04
    //SystemConfigPara = 5,         // 0x05
    RealTimeRunData_Debug = 11,     // 0x0b
    //RealTimeRunData_Reality = 12, // 0x0c
    //RealTimeRunData_A_Phase = 13, // 0x0d
    //RealTimeRunData_B_Phase = 14, // 0x0e
    //RealTimeRunData_C_Phase = 15, // 0x0f
    AlarmData = 17,                 // 0x11, Alarm data - all unsent alarms
    AlarmUpdate = 18,               // 0x12, Alarm data - all pending alarms
    //RecordData = 19,              // 0x13
    //InternalData = 20,            // 0x14
    GetLossRate = 21,               // 0x15
    //GetSelfCheckState = 30,       // 0x1e
    //InitDataState = 0xff
} InfoCmdType;

typedef enum {
    TurnOn = 0,                   // 0x00
    TurnOff = 1,                  // 0x01
    Restart = 2,                  // 0x02
    Lock = 3,                     // 0x03
    Unlock = 4,                   // 0x04
    ActivePowerContr = 11,        // 0x0b
    ReactivePowerContr = 12,      // 0x0c
    PFSet = 13,                   // 0x0d
    CleanState_LockAndAlarm = 20, // 0x14
    SelfInspection = 40,          // 0x28, self-inspection of grid-connected protection files
    Init = 0xff
} DevControlCmdType;
